Transaction 8452d01cb3315befa0e33bc68f63ed1cfe16411adb85d7c1fc7480a21f5a4f95

block
3713cafdd0cea6d920a5d4cce1980d368be666390b42315730842efabb771ae0

1 Input

23 Outputs